Quick heads-up on Pinwheel UI versioning: we cut a minor release every sprint, and anything touching component props needs a changeset file in the PR. No changeset, no merge — the bot will nag you. Majors are rare and go through the design council first. The full policy, with examples of what counts as breaking, lives on the internal page below.

wiki page, bahip-yahip: https://grafana.qirvanlabs.corp/browse/display/projects/cc3a1b9dbfc9

## Checklist: Zero-downtime schema migration

Before promoting the Ordwell migration, confirm both old and new columns are dual-written, backfill has completed with row counts reconciled, and the read path is behind the compatibility flag. Never drop the old column in the same release. Record in the runbook the build token shown below.

session token of kagup-hahaf = htk3_2b8

## Building Access — Spares Room (Hullbrook Annex)

Contractors: the spare hardware room is down the east corridor on the ground floor, third door on the left. Sign in at the front desk first and grab a visitor lanyard. Anything you take out, jot it in the blue logbook — yes, even the little stuff. The door self-locks, so don't wedge it. To get in, punch in the code below.

staff pass of hagug-taguf = bdg-HJ-9

**Re: partition `event_log` by month**

Overall this looks good, Tams — monthly partitions are the right call for `event_log` given our 90-day retention. Two things for the sync: first, the auto-create job should provision partitions two months ahead, not one, or we'll get a scramble on the 1st. Second, the drop job needs a dry-run flag before we trust it in prod. Query planner pruning looks correct in the Pelorus staging runs. The partition maintenance job uses the following tuning constants.

tuning table, kawep-tawif:
CAPS = {
    "olidor": 80,
    "belion": 7,
    "quenys": 225,
    "druox": 839,
    "fraath": 482,
}